> THE STATION
>
> Tucked away in our subconscious minds is an idyllic
> vision. We see
> ourselves on a long, long trip that almost spans the
> continent. We're
> traveling by passenger train, and out the windows we
> drink in the
> passing
> scene of cars on nearby highways, of children waving
> at a crossing, of
> cattle grazing on a distant hillside, of smoke
> pouring from a power
> plant,
> of row upon row of corn and wheat, of flatlands and
> valleys, of
> mountains
> and rolling hills, of biting winter and blazing
> summer and cavorting
> spring and docile fall.
>
> But uppermost in our minds is the final destination.
> On a certain day at
> a
> certain hour we will pull into the station. There
> will be bands playing,
>
> and flags waving. And once we get there, so many
> wonderful dreams will
> come
> true. So many wishes will be fulfilled and so many
> pieces of our lives
> will
> finally be neatly fitted together like a completed
> jigsaw puzzle. How
> restlessly we pace the aisles, damning the minutes
> for
